Year 9 End of Year

Year 9 End of Year - Part 1

QuestionAnswer
a or ab by, from
abripo to drag off
absum to be away, be distant
abundans abundant
accidit to happen
advenio to reach, arrive at
aedificium building
ager field
ago to do, drive
albus white
alius other, another
alter the other, the second
ambulo to walk
amica friend (female)
amicus friend (male)
amo to like, love
ancilla servent-girl
antea previously, before
antiquus ancient
appareo to appear
approprinquo to approach
aqua water
arbor tree
arcus arch
ascendo to climb, go up
audio to hear
auxilium help
bene well
bonus good
bos ox, cow
brevis short
cado to fall down, drop
canis dog
caput head
causa cause, reason
celeriter quickly
certe certainly, definately
civis citizen
clamo to shout
clamor shout
claudo to shut, close
cogito to think
colo to cultivate, worship
conicio to throw, hurl
conspicio to catch sight of
constituo to set up, decide, appoint
consulo to reflect, consult, consider
corpu body
cum with
cur? why?
custodio to guard
de down from, concerning
dea godess
deinde then
demostro to show
deus god
dico to say
dies day
discedo to go away, leave
diu for a long time
do to give
doleo to be sorry, to grieve
dominus master
domus house, home
dormio to sleep
duco to lead, take
dum while
duo two
edo to eat
ego I
emo to buy
enim for
eo to go
epistola letter
erro to wander, be mistaken
etiam also, even
ex or e from, out of
excitatus wakened
exclamo to exclaim
exeo to go out
extendo to hold out
extraho to drag out
facio to make, do
fero to carry, bring
festino to hurry
filia daughter
filius son
flos flower
fortasse perhaps
frater brother
fugio to flee
gloria fame, glory
habeo to have
habito to live
haereo to stick
heri yesterday
hic this
hodie today
homo man
hortus garden
hospes friend, guest
huc to this place, hither
iam now, already
ibi there, at that place
identidem repeatedly, again and again
igitur therfore
ille that
illuc to that place, thither
immobilis immobile
incendo to burn, set on fire
infans baby
infirmus shaky, weak
infra below
inquit he/she says/said
inspicio to examine
inter among, inbetween
interea meanwhile
intra inside
intro to enter
invenio to find
invitus unwillingly
ispe -self
itaque therefore
iter journey, road
iubeo to order
labor to work
lacrima tear
laetus happy, glad
lapis stone
lavo to wash
lectus bed, couch
lego to collect, pick up
liberi children
licet it is allowed
lux light
magnus large, great, loud
mandatum instruction
mane in the morning
maneo to remain, stay
mare sea
mater mother
